After a tremendously successful 50th anniversary year in 2025, Dare Arts has started 2026 with Louise Sanderlin as its new Gallery Manager.
Sanderlin previously worked at the Dare Arts Gallery before moving off the Outer Banks in 2020, and has now returned to her hometown of Manteo.
“Lou brings a deep familiarity and depth of knowledge to this role,” said Dare Arts Executive Director Jessica Sands. “Her understanding of the gallery, its systems, and the creative community on the Outer Banks is invaluable. We are thrilled to welcome her back!”
As a fine jewelry artist with a background in arts administration and retail management, Sanderlin says returning to Dare Arts is both a professional honor and personal joy that will enable her to blend her experience, creativity, and community passion into the Gallery Manager position.
"I am so excited to return to Dare Arts,” said Sanderlin. “I have always found a welcoming 'home' here as an artist growing up in Manteo. Being a resource to the community and our artists really fills me with a sense of pride and happiness. Dare Arts is a local treasure, and I am very grateful to be a part of it."
The Gallery will host a Dare Arts Appreciation Reception on Thursday, February 12 from 4:00pm to 6:00pm, which is free and open to the public. This event will also serve as an opportunity for artists, members, volunteers, and neighbors to meet Sanderlin.
With Sanderlin’s addition to the team, Dare Arts Exhibitions Director and Gallery Manager Tiffany Lindsey has been promoted to the role of Gallery Director.
“I’m excited to continue my work with Dare Arts in this new position,” said Dare Arts’ new Gallery Director Tiffany Lindsey. “I look forward to continuing the growth of the gallery in ways that support our artists and serve our community.”
Dare Arts’ first exhibitions of 2026 will be the 48th Annual Frank Stick Memorial Art Show and Heidi Peelen Brooks’ solo exhibit, which will both open at 6:00pm on Friday, February 6.
